FareGate rules engine evaluates shipping-fee rules top-down; first match wins. Rules live in the `fee-rules` table, cached 10 minutes. To hotfix a bad rule, disable it via the admin toggle — do not delete, audit needs history. Flush cache with the `faregate-flush` job. If fees come back zero, check the fallback rule weight. Full rule syntax and examples are on the internal page below.

wiki page, kahog-hahig: https://vault.zemvargrid.internal/display/deploy/repo/settings/merge_requests/job/settings/6f3b933774dbc5320a4daa18

Ticket #4412 — Consent banner misfiring on staging. The Bannerlight rollout for Vexio's staging cluster is serving the production consent configuration, so opt-out choices aren't persisting. Root cause: the staging environment file was copied without updating the consent service credentials. Support should advise affected testers to clear local storage after the fix lands. To remediate, add the following line to staging's env file:

secret setting of tajof-bahif: COURIER_KEY3=65d

# --- Settlemint Payment Retry Settings ---
# Support team: read before editing anything below.
# Every retried payment carries an idempotency key derived from
# the original order ID plus attempt window. This guarantees that
# if a customer reports a double charge, the gateway will have
# rejected the duplicate — check the dedupe log before refunding.
# Keys expire after 48 hours; do not shorten this without sign-off
# from the billing lead, or stale retries may re-charge.
# The dedupe log lives in the database reachable via the line below.

database URL for bahop-yagep: mssql://sildor_svc:35ha7jz@db-fb6d.nelvrodyn.example:5432/casath

The waveform preview widget in Soundgrove is built from the same source tree as the host app, so plugin authors can trust that the renderer you test against is the one users get. Every preview bundle carries a provenance stamp generated at build time — check it if your plugin draws over the canvas and things look off. The current stamp is listed right below.

session token of bagaf-tawif = htk6_eebfeb